COACHING NEWS

By VAFA · November 3, 2010
COACHING NEWS

OLD ESSENDON has been forced to make another coaching move with its recent senior appointee Daniel Lynch moving to Sydney for a short period. Former West Coast Eagle Trent Cummings fills the breach, with David Calthorpe signing on as skills coach. Lynch will rejoin the panel, probably as an assistant, on his early-season return to Melbourne.
Back-to-back premiers LATROBE UNIVERSITY has, after a long and exhaustive search, appointed Dan Winkel as senior coach. After recent onfield success, the club believes it has found the right man to take them forward.  Winkel had a distiguised playing career with stints on both AFL and VFL lists. After his playing days, Dan served an extensive coaching apprentiship under many quality leaders including Leigh Tudor at the Geelong working with their VFL team.  Dan was coach of Old Ivanhoe in 08/09.
ELTHAM COLLEGIANS FC has appointed Alan Sutherland as senior coach. A veteran of over 300 games in the EDFL, Alan was a decorated player. He is also a seasoned veteran with the clipboard, having spent 18 seasons in the VAFA, EDFL, MPFL and SFL as a head coach or assistant. As a coach, he has been involved in 9 grand finals, for a 6-3 win-loss ratio.
SOUTH MELBOURNE DISTRICTS is once again looking for a mentor after work commitments forced the late withdrawal odf the selected candidate. See “COACH WANTED” secrion at right.
MELBOURNE HIGH SCHOOL OLD BOYS has appointed Paul Dodd as its senior coach. Dodd has had a wealth of experience at Premier level, at Old Scotch and most recently Marcellin.
ST MARY’S SALESIAN has reappointed Aaron Bailey as senior coach, while former Hawthorn and Richmond star Allan Martello has taken on the role of Director Of Coaching. George Azzam and Luke O’Shannessy have been appointed as senior assistant coaches. The club is still searching for a Reserves mentor.
CHADSTONE has appointed David Cafarella as its senior coach.  David has over fifteen years coaching experience, most recently as reserves coach at Old Mentonians. David is looking forward to the challenge of returning Chadstone to success, with pre-season kicking off on Wednesday 1 December at Jordan Reserve, Chadstone.

AQUINAS has turned to John Le Grand to guide the Bloods forward in 2011. A former Mazenod player, Le Grand has had coaching experience at that club and also at St Kevin’s Old Boys, where he was a senior assistant and a premiership reserves coach.
OLD MENTONIANS has installed its much-decorated life member Russ Macquire as senior coach. Russ has had a long association with Panthers, playing 222 games over fifteen seasons including stints as captain and vice-captain.
Just north-east of town, FITZROY has appointed Tim Bell  as senior coach and Michael Pickering as senior assistant coach.
Bell has been the Roys’ highly successful U19 coach for the last eight seasons. His tenure in that position has involved seven finals appearances including four grand finals and three premierships, the most recent being the 2010 season which saw their U19s elevated to Premier section for the first time. Tim has also been the U15 development coach at Calder Cannons TAC 2008 to 2010.
Pickering played over 150 AFL games, 136 with the Richmond FC where he won the Best & Fairest in 1988 and was vice captain in 1989. Michael was assistant Reserves Coach at Richmond 1998-1999 and spent a season as assistant coach at the Western Jets TAC squad.
Daniel Lynch has taken the reins at OLD ESSENDON.
Lynch had twelve years schooling at PEGS and today he is employed as an elite performance consultant with the Western Bulldogs. He has also worked with the Melbourne Tigers during two NBL championship campaigns.
His playing days were spent with Maribyrnong Park in the EDFL and Balwyn in the EFL.
Lynch spent 2010 at AJAX, where he worked as an assistant under Bernie Sheehy, but they’ll be in opposite dugouts come next season in Premier C.
ST FRANCIS XAVIER has appointed Chris Van Dam as senior coach for 2011. Chris also has a long association with the College and was a previous captain of the X-Men.
